Transaction ebc7579a410f3e79365dbf8199453bcec5d54dbdc66eb55221d38a11582ffdaf
1 Input
1 Output
-
ebc7579a410f3e79365dbf8199453bcec5d54dbdc66eb55221d38a11582ffdaf:0
- value
- 3646463
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d7c571a37b103520319ad05476649ab73673532 OP_EQUALVERIFY OP_CHECKSIG
- address
- 184hz5nfHtpUz9NhVcFEs1rzsGEr2JqAGa